Description
The FLI8.26 monoclonal antibody specifically recognizes CD32 which is also known as Fcγreceptor type II (FcγRII). CD32 is a type I transmembrane glycoprotein that serves as a low affinity receptor for aggregated IgG. The FLI8.26 antibody recognizes a, b, and c forms of CD32 that are encoded by separate genes: CD32a/ FcγRIIa ( FCGR2A ), CD32b/ FcγRIIb ( FCGR2B ). These forms are differentially expressed on monocytes, granulocytes, T cells, B cells, NK cells, or platelets. These receptors play various roles in mediating and regulating inflammation and immunity including phagocytosis, cytotoxicity, degranulation, or platelet activation.
